A road trip to Potato Studio

A big shout out to one of our valued creative colleagues Nicole Lacey, whose business—Potato Studio—was inundated with flood water this week. At the start of the new year, Nicole added a display to her front window: 2013 Shine and Soar. This was definitely put to the test early on, but shine and soar they have, reopening their doors today.

Potato Studio opened in Laidley in 2012 and has been a talking point with locals and visitors to the area. The studio showcases Nicole’s own Hot Toffee pieces, as well as a diverse collection of ‘all things lovely’ from local and international creatives. Tandem E. Tandem visited the store and ended up spending more than an hour inside – there were too many things to look at! Of course, there was then the hard decision about what to buy… or more so, what not to buy!

If you are in the area or would like to take a weekend road trip, then head out to Potato Studio in the main street of Laidley in South East Queensland. The stock in the shop is regularly changing, so there is no such thing as too many visits!

Nicole’s creative flair was evident through her own thriving business, Hot Toffee. Her glass work is all handmade, with small air bubbles and slight imperfections being characteristic of fused glass, making each piece slightly different and unique. Nicole is introducing new colour schemes and combinations regularly, with some pieces looking good enough to eat!

Nicole also sells her own range of gift cards featuring ‘my little girl’ a character she developed while living in Japan. Her little dress is made from a beautiful piece of Japanese paper (washi). She is forever changing… her head gets big, her body gets small… she is loved by many for her simplicity.
